The A level Media Studies course offers both a theoretical and practical approach to media studies and new media. Students explore an interesting, substantial and rigorous range of subject areas including textual analysis, media industries, evaluation of production work and critical perspectives. A strong mix of both theoretical and practical disciplines stimulates development of skills and flexibility across a range of topics and interests whilst giving students the exciting opportunity to investigate the way in which the production of work evolves and is evaluated. The course teaches skills of textual analysis and the use of critical perspectives within the media industries. The course offered is based strongly on consultation with industry media experts and provides a good foundation for many workplace and higher education and degree courses.
